You should be aiming to use Shield Charge on CD, anyhow
Yeah I don't think you need that because you should be using SC on cooldown
Also, you should note that shield block duration can stack up to 3 times the base duration
So if you have Enduring Defenses talented, you can have up to 24 seconds of shield block
it's 18 seconds without, but you should pretty much always have it talented
Like, getting SB to overcap is quite difficult. with Shield Block x2 + SC, you're at cap, so if anything you'd be waiting to use another block charge
Oh, so I don't have to wait for SB to fall off before reapplying?
No
Well, that's news to me 😄
SoI don't want to be casting SB/SC if I have > 16 Seconds of SB remaining to not overcap the buff
That's not really something that should happen
you can and should completely ignore it
for how the class functions right now
capping is irrelevant rn
Shield block is a 16 sec recharge and lasts 8 seconds
And then SC is 45 sec CD and lasts 8 seconds
So casting them all back to back gives you the cap, and then you won't be able to cast another Shield Block for 16 seconds
(reduced by haste, but it takes a ton of haste for that to make a difference in this context)
So just send SB and SC on cooldown?
SC, yes
SB as needed, because there's no reason to spend rage on it if you don't need it
You don't wanna end up with most of a shield block charge taking place between pulls or something

No, you don't use SC from range
why not?
another stupid question because it seems there is A LOT of buttons, could macroing revenge with ss make sense?
no
still dont know how to spend the 2 keys i got
Keep them until tier 8 Delves open, and then use them at the end of a tier 8 bountiful delve
If you want to min/max gear acquisition
what
no not at all
They're both on the GCD so the only way you could macro them together would be a cast sequence macro, and they are not used in a fixed sequence.
i was thinking something that would use revenge if ss was on cd
Yeah that isn't possible
did they remove the Glow on Execute when its "usable" or is it just my UI being bonkers?
WoW macros don't allow conditionals like that
oh, for some reason i was convinced it would work
The only way that would work is if one or both abilities was off the GCD
Because then the macro would effectively be trying to cast both at the same time
But when both are on GCD, the macro stops once it has either failed or succeeded at casting the first spell in the macro
ah
